Choosing the Right WiFi Module for Industrial Applications
Selecting an appropriate WiFi device for manufacturing uses requires thorough consideration of multiple key factors. Beyond consumer-grade solutions, industrial WiFi components must resist harsh conditions, like wide temperature variations, high oscillation, and likely exposure to power disruption. Therefore, focus on features like durable build, wide operating temperature ranges, backing for industrial standards (e.g., Wireless N), and adequate security steps.

Industrial Cordless Networks : Implementation and Installation Best Procedures
Effectively designing and setting up factory cordless systems necessitates a thorough methodology . Prioritizing reliability is critical , accounting for harsh operational conditions . Adequate area assessments are crucial to identify likely sources of disruption . Implementing redundant elements and employing protected messaging protocols are fundamental for ensuring network performance . In addition, regular upkeep and ongoing monitoring are required to improve total infrastructure performance .

Safeguarding Process Radio Communication: Cybersecurity Concerns
Current factory environments increasingly rely on cordless data exchange networks for critical processes. However, this transition introduces significant network security threats. Protecting these wireless connections requires a multi-faceted method, encompassing robust authorization processes, encryption of private information, frequent safety audits, and vigilant monitoring for unauthorized behavior. Failure to handle these issues can cause to interruptions in production, economic losses, and possible injury to image.
